Visalia, California, welcomes locals and visitors alike to experience some of its spring food and drink activities and events. Comprising part of one of the major agricultural regions in California, Visalia offers an array of culinary events and experiences this spring.
Guests looking to attend a food event can anticipate delicious meals and fun experiences. On April 22, 5:30–8 p.m., head to Farmer Bob’s World for the Tree to Table Dinner in the Groves event. This special BBQ steak dinner also features a wagon tour of the farm, live entertainment and a silent and live auction. All proceeds from the event benefit Farmer Bob’s World, a local citrus farm, to expand services to engage schools and businesses.
The following day, April 23, enjoy the 3rd Annual Taco Truck Challenge from 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. Taking place at Visalia Mall, 22 of the best food trucks in the Central Valley will appear and take part in the challenge. This free event allows visitors to enjoy tasty tacos, live music and a Budweiser beer garden.
Visalia features a number of other food experiences in the area locals and visitors can enjoy year-round. In the Microbrewery District, explore many breweries, such as BarrelHouse Brewing, one of the largest family-owned and -operated craft breweries in the region. Other breweries in the area include Brewbakers Brewing Company and Visalia Brewing Company.
Embark on a Taco Tour, a self-guided tour of 10 of Visalia’s most popular Latin and Mexican restaurants. The tour takes guests to restaurants like Velascos, Fugazzis Bistro, El Tarasco and Javi’s Taco Shack.
Every Thursday night, 5:30 to 8 p.m., the Downtown Farmer’s Market offers fresh produce and more. For an authentic farm-to-hand experience, pick fresh fruit at Big L Ranch Blueberry U Pick or Naylor’s U Pick to pick fresh fruit like organic blueberries, the perfect springtime fruit to enjoy.
